Dental and biomedical foams and method

  • US 3,903,232 A
  • Filed: 02/19/1974
  • Issued: 09/02/1975
  • Est. Priority Date: 10/09/1973
  • Status: Expired due to Term

1. A METHOD FOR PREPARING DENTAL AND MEDICAL FOAM STRUCTURES HAVING OF AN IMPROVED CROSSLINKED HYDROPHLILIC FOAM HAVING THREE-DMINSIONAL NETWORKS, SAID METHOD CONSISTING ESSENTIALLY OF REACTING A FIRST COMPONENT COMPRISING ISOCYANATE CAPPED HYDROPHILIC POLYOXYETHYLENE POLYOL WITH AN ISOCYANATE FUNCTIONALITY GREATER THAN E AND SECOND CMPONENT COMPRISING WATER, WHEREIN THE H2O INDEX VALUE OF SAID CAPPED POLYOL AND WATER IS ABOUT 1,300 TO ABOUT 78,000, WHEREIN THE FIRST COMPONENT INCLUDES A CAPPED POLYOXYETHYLENE POLYOL MOIETY HAVING AN ISOCYANATE FUNCTIONALITY OF TWO PRESENT IN AN AMOUNT OF 0% BY WEIGHT UP TO 97% BY WEIGHT OF THE FIRST COMPONENT, AND THE POLYOXYETHLENE POLYOL MOIETY HAS A WEIGHT AVERAGE MOLECULAR WEIGHT OF ABOUT 200 TO ABOUT 20.000. AND A HYDROXYL FUNCTIONALITY OF ABOUT 2 TO ABOUT 8, COOLING OR DRYING THE PREPARED FOAM, AND CUTTING AND COMPRESSING COOLED OR DRIED FOAM SECTIONS.
